Hacker attacks on media websites endanger media freedom, says OSCE Representative

Published October 22, 2014
Share
SHARE

mediaOSCE Representative on Freedom of the Media Dunja Mijatović today called on authorities in Albania, Bosnia and Herzegovina and Serbia to investigate all hacker attacks on media websites as they represent a clear danger to media freedom.

“We have seen malicious denial of service attacks recently that obstruct the lawful activity of journalists. They must be investigated by law enforcement agencies of all countries,” Mijatović said.

In the past two days Internet servers of the FENA news agency and BUKA magazine in Bosnia and Herzegovina were hacked.  Last week the website of the Albanian Public Broadcaster was hacked and replaced with provocative images. Media outlets in Serbia: 24sata.rs, Blic, e-novine, Kurir and Telegraf, were also subject to attacks.

“Such attacks are a threat to cyber security, which is vital for free media and the free flow of information,” Mijatović said. “We have witnessed an exponential increase in such attacks which must be thoroughly investigated to protect online portals and allow journalists do their jobs without hindrance.”
